New campaign encourages Flinders Shire residents to shop local this Christmas time


Flinders Shire Council and Hughenden Chamber of Commerce have teamed up to launch a new Christmas campaign to encourage people to do their shopping in the Shire.


The Shop Local This Christmas campaign includes a $1,000 draw prize voucher, which can be spent at any Chamber of Commerce Member business.


People may enter the competition by spending more than $20 in one transaction at any business in the Flinders Shire.


The prize winners will be drawn at random on 3 December as part of the Community Christmas Party from the collection of receipts.


To enter, customers will need to write their name, phone number on the receipt, with receipts deposited into designated boxes provided.


Flinders Shire Council Mayor Jane McNamara said the Council was delighted to partner with the local Chamber of Commerce on the campaign.


“I think this is a fantastic joint initiative between Council and the Chamber to help improve the local economy,” said Cr McNamara.


"There are some amazing businesses around our Shire which have jumped on board with this campaign, and I’d like to thank the Chamber for their involvement.


“By spending locally, residents not only get to put back into our wonderful community, but also have the chance to win a surprise early Christmas present.”


Hughenden Chamber of Commerce Pete Fornasier said the Chamber is 100 per cent behind locals supporting each other.


“This initiative reinforces our continued commitment to the growth of local businesses,” he said.


Entrants must be permanent residents of Queensland and reside in the Flinders Shire to be eligible to enter.


Multiple entries are permitted by customers during the duration of the promotion, with one entry per receipt.
